  • Beauxbatons Academy of Magic


    The Palace of Beauxbatons is a wondrous, glittering palace located near Cannes in Southern France. It is home to Beauxbatons Academy of Magic and, for that reason, its whereabouts are kept hidden and protected so as not to reveal the academy's secrets to other schools.

    The glittering Beauxbatons Palace was built over seven-hundred years ago and is presumably brighter than both the Hogwarts and Durmstrang Castles, and located in the south of France near Cannes. At Christmas time, the dining hall is adorned and decorated with huge, beautiful ice-sculptures which do not melt, and the students eating in the hall are serenaded by choirs of Wood Nymphs. The Palace is also under the protection of Unplottability, which protects it from Muggles and rival schools.

  • Durmstrang Institute


    The Durmstrang Institute is a Wizarding school. It is located in the northernmost regions of Norway or Sweden. Durmstrang has, however, taught students from as far afield as Bulgaria. Durmstrang was one of the three schools that competed in the Triwizard Tournament in the 1994–1995 school year. It is an old school, having existed since at least 1294. The students at the school wear fur cloaks, fur hats, and blood-red robes.

    Durmstrang, like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ry, is inside a castle, though their castle is not quite as big as Hogwarts. The castle is only four stories tall and fires are only lit for magical purposes. It has very extensive grounds. In addition, the school is Unplottable; Durmstrang, like other schools, likes to conceal its whereabouts so the other schools cannot steal their secrets. Their arrival by ship implies that Durmstrang is somewhere at the seaside or by some river or major lake. Durmstrang does not admit Muggle-borns.

  • Mahoutokoro


    Mahoutokoro (Japanese: 魔法所) was a Wizarding school located in Japan. Students of this school prized wands made out of cherry wood, and those who owned them were held in a place of high esteem.
